zeus::TXMLFile Member List

This is the complete list of members for zeus::TXMLFile, including all inherited members.
addRef() const zeus::TZObject [virtual]
askForInterface(const InterfaceID &rInterfaceID, IZUnknown *&rpIface)zeus::TZObject [virtual]
canRead() const zeus::TFile
canWrite() const zeus::TFile
closeXML()zeus::TXMLFile [inline]
copyTo(const IString &rTargetName) const zeus::TFile
createAbsoluteFileNamePath(const IString &rFileName, const IString &rPathToComplete)zeus::TFile [static]
createBackupFiles(Uint uiBackupNum)zeus::TFile
createEmptyFile() const zeus::TFile
createXMLFile(const IString &rstrMainNodeName)zeus::TXMLFile
createXMLFile(const IString &rstrMainNodeName, IXMLNode *&rpMainNode)zeus::TXMLFile
createXMLFileFromStream(const IString &rStream)zeus::TXMLFile
createXMLFileFromStream(const wchar_t *pStream)zeus::TXMLFile [inline]
createXObjectFile(const IString &rObjectName, const IString &rRootClassName, const IString &rCodeModule)zeus::TXMLFile
createXObjectFile(const wchar_t *pObjectName, const wchar_t *pRootClassName, const wchar_t *pCodeModule)zeus::TXMLFile [inline]
deleteFile(bool bForce=false)zeus::TFile
equals(const TFile &rFile) const zeus::TFile [inline]
equals(const IString &rFileName) const zeus::TFile
exists() const zeus::TFile
extractFileExt() const zeus::TFile
extractFileName() const zeus::TFile
extractFileNameBase() const zeus::TFile
extractFilePath() const zeus::TFile
getAbsoluteName() const zeus::TFile [inline]
getCreationTime() const zeus::TFile
getDocumentStream() const zeus::TXMLFile [inline]
getFileInformation(const IString &rEntryName) const zeus::TFile
getFileVersion() const zeus::TFile [inline]
getHash() const zeus::TZObject [inline]
getLastAccessTime() const zeus::TFile
getMainNode(IXMLNode *&rpMainNode)zeus::TXMLFile
getModificationTime() const zeus::TFile
getObjName() const zeus::TZObject [inline, virtual]
getRefCounter() const zeus::TZObject [inline, protected]
getSize() const zeus::TFile
isDirectory(const IString &rDirectoryItem)zeus::TFile [static]
isFile(const IString &rDirectoryItem)zeus::TFile [inline, static]
isHidden(const IString &rDirectoryItem)zeus::TFile [static]
loadXML(NAMESPACE_Zeus::IXMLDocument *&rpDocument)zeus::TXMLFile [inline]
loadXML_internal()zeus::TXMLFile [protected, virtual]
loadXObjects(IXObject *&rpObject, bool dDoUnfreeze=true, bool bKeepXObjectAfterClosing=false)zeus::TXMLFile [inline]
m_strAbsNamezeus::TFile [protected]
m_uiIDzeus::TZObject [protected]
matchesPattern(const TString &rPattern)zeus::TFile [inline]
matchesPattern(const TString &rFileName, const TString &rPattern)zeus::TFile [static]
operator!=(const TFile &rFile) const zeus::TFile [inline]
operator!=(const TString &rFile) const zeus::TFile [inline]
operator=(const TFile &rFile)zeus::TFile
zeus::TZObject::operator=(const TZObject &rObject)zeus::TZObject [protected]
operator==(const TFile &rFile) const zeus::TFile [inline]
operator==(const TString &rFile) const zeus::TFile [inline]
refresh()zeus::TFile
release() const zeus::TZObject [virtual]
save()zeus::TXMLFile
saveAs(const IString &rFileName, bool bKeepOrginalFileName)zeus::TXMLFile
selectCastedObject(const IString &rXObjectPath, const InterfaceID &rInterfaceID, IZUnknown *&rpObject)zeus::TXMLFile [inline]
selectCastedObject(const wchar_t *pXObjectPath, const InterfaceID &rInterfaceID, IZUnknown *&rpObject)zeus::TXMLFile [inline]
selectNode(const IString &rXPath, IXMLNode *&rpNode)zeus::TXMLFile [inline]
selectNode(const wchar_t *pXPath, IXMLNode *&rpNode)zeus::TXMLFile [inline]
selectNodes(const IString &rXPath, IXPathResults *&rpResults)zeus::TXMLFile [inline]
selectNodes(const wchar_t *pXPath, IXPathResults *&rpResults)zeus::TXMLFile [inline]
selectNodeValue(const IString &rXPath, IString &rValue)zeus::TXMLFile [inline]
selectNodeValue(const wchar_t *pXPath, IString &rValue)zeus::TXMLFile [inline]
selectObject(const IString &rXObjectPath, IXObject *&rpObject)zeus::TXMLFile [inline]
selectObject(const wchar_t *pXObjectPath, IXObject *&rpObject)zeus::TXMLFile [inline]
selectObjects(const IString &rXObjectPath, IXObjectCollection *&rpCollection)zeus::TXMLFile [inline]
selectObjects(const wchar_t *pXObjectPath, IXObjectCollection *&rpCollection)zeus::TXMLFile [inline]
setObjName(const TString &name)zeus::TZObject [inline, virtual]
setReadOnly(bool bValue)zeus::TFile
simplifyPathName(bool *pbError=NULL)zeus::TFile
splitPath(IString &rDrive, IString &rDirectory, IString &rFileName, IString &rExtension)zeus::TFile
TFile(const IString &rAbsName)zeus::TFile
TFile(const TDirectoryItem &rItem)zeus::TFile
TFile(TString strAbsName)zeus::TFile
TFile(const IString &rFileRootPath, const IString &rFileName)zeus::TFile
TFile(const TFile &rFile)zeus::TFile
toString() const zeus::TFile [inline]
TXMLFile(const TString &rFileName)zeus::TXMLFile
TZObject()zeus::TZObject
TZObject(const TString &strName)zeus::TZObject
TZObject(const IString &strName)zeus::TZObject
TZObject(const TZObject &rObject)zeus::TZObject [protected]
useDefaultNamespaceAs(const IString &rstrPrefix)zeus::TXMLFile
useNamespace(const IString &rPrefix, const IString &rNamespace)zeus::TXMLFile [inline]
useNamespace(const wchar_t *pPrefix, const wchar_t *pNamespace)zeus::TXMLFile [inline]
writeNodeValue(const IString &rXPath, const IString &rValue)zeus::TXMLFile [inline]
writeNodeValue(const wchar_t *pXPath, const wchar_t *pValue)zeus::TXMLFile [inline]
~TFile()zeus::TFile [virtual]
~TXMLFile()zeus::TXMLFile [protected, virtual]
~TZObject()zeus::TZObject [inline, protected, virtual]
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Defines


Written by Benjamin Hadorn http://www.xatlantis.ch.
Last change made on Sun Jan 22 2012 15:28:42